Patent number: 11585377Abstract: A holder has a protrusion which protrudes from a side surface at a side opposite in an axial direction with respect to a rolling element held in a pocket toward the side opposite in the axial direction. An oil supply hole which penetrates through the holder from the side surface to a surface at a side of the rolling element in the axial direction is formed in the holder. When the holder rotates, the protrusion guides oil into the oil supply hole, and the oil is introduced from the side surface of the holder to the surface on the side of the rolling element.Type: GrantFiled: March 1, 2022Date of Patent: February 21, 2023Assignees: KABUSHIKI KAISHA TOYOTA CHUO KENKYUSHO, JTEKT CORPORATIONInventors: Mamoru Tohyama, Yasuhiro Ohmiya, Norikazu Sato, Michiru Hirose, Takaaki Onizuka, Yoshio Tateishi, Kenichi Hasegawa, Takuya Toda, Komatsugu Nishimura, Yuya Yamamoto

Patent number: 11183949Abstract: A power conversion device includes a semiconductor stack, a reactor, and a capacitor. The semiconductor stack includes a plurality of semiconductor modules stacked on one another in a stacking direction. Each semiconductor module includes a semiconductor element. The reactor constitutes a boost circuit that boosts a direct-current voltage. The capacitor is electrically connected to the plurality of semiconductor modules. The semiconductor stack, the reactor, and the capacitor each include a coolant flow passage, and the reactor and the capacitor are located adjacent to each other.Type: GrantFiled: March 2, 2020Date of Patent: November 23, 2021Assignee: DENSO CORPORATIONInventors: Hiromi Ichijo, Kazuya Takeuchi, Kenichi Hasegawa

Patent number: 9377725Abstract: A fixing device includes a hollow, open-sided stationary heat roller, a flexible fuser belt, a fuser pad, a rotatable pressure member, a reinforcing member, and a sealing mechanism. The heat roller defines an elongated longitudinal side opening that opens into a hollow interior thereof. The fuser belt is looped for rotation around the heat roller to transfer heat radially outward from the roller circumference. The fuser pad is held substantially stationary along the roller opening outward from the roller interior and inward from the loop of the fuser belt. The pressure member is pressed against the fuser pad through the fuser belt to form a fixing nip. The reinforcing member is disposed within the roller interior to thrust against the fuser pad through the roller opening. The sealing mechanism is disposed on the roller opening to prevent foreign matter from entering the roller interior through the roller opening.Type: GrantFiled: March 2, 2014Date of Patent: June 28, 2016Assignee: RICOH COMPANY, LTD.Inventor: Kenichi Hasegawa
